I'm still in "proof of concept" mode so take my comments with a grain of salt... but my question was motivated by datetime issues:
- After switching to txmongo, timedelta seemed to break. Turns out it breaks autobahn as well so I may need to solve the problem sooner... but it's a material difference. - I also wanted to take advantage of some timezone stuff purportedly included in newer versions of pymongo (but I haven't fully implemented anything yet to verify). When it comes to interest in txmongo: - Insofar as it would address the question of lazy calls (and possible hassles like not-lazy iterators), it would be a welcome simplification to deferToThread. - At the same time, I don't see any intrinsic benefit to rebuild the client all-the-way-down. If it were possible to wrap PyMongo in a lazy-aware (and deferred returning) wrapper... that would be enough for me. - If a wrapper reduces the work to maintain the project at parity, I'd redouble my support for the approach. No need to commit volunteer supporters (current and/or future) to more work than absolutely necessary.
